[HN Gopher] CSS Paged Media Module Level 3 ___________________________________________________________________ CSS Paged Media Module Level 3 Author : djoldman Score : 29 points Date : 2023-03-21 09:05 UTC (1 days ago) (HTM) web link (bugzilla.mozilla.org) (TXT) w3m dump (bugzilla.mozilla.org) | [deleted] | ognarb wrote: | Related discussion from yesterday | https://news.ycombinator.com/item?id=35242299 | | There is some polifill for this spec | https://pagedjs.org/documentation/ | leecb wrote: | Weasyprint is an excellent tool for converting HTML to PDF. It | has supported CSS Paged Media Module for a while; this has been | very useful for making printable PDFs from web pages. | | Weasyprint seems to be one of the few HTML->PDF engines out there | that doesn't depend on a browser engine. It's impressive just how | much works (HTML, CSS, SVG, etc), given that this is a relatively | simple project compared to a full-featured browser. Performance | isn't bad, considering it is implemented in Python. | hellcow wrote: | I absolutely love the first reply. "Depends on what you mean by | 'soon'.
